Core i7-13700K
Core i7-13700K
The Core i7-13700K is manufactured by Intel. It was released in 27 September 2022 (3 years ago). It is based on the Raptor Lake, Raptor Cove, Gracemont (2022) architecture. It features 16 cores and 24 threads. Base frequency is 3.4 GHz, with boost up to 5.4 GHz. L3 cache: 30 MB (total). L2 cache: 2 MB (per core). Built on Intel 7 nm process technology. Socket: LGA1700. Thermal design power (TDP): 125 Watt. Memory support: DDR4, DDR5. Passmark benchmark score: 45,784 points. Launch price was $409.

Xeon Phi 7290
Xeon Phi 7290
The Xeon Phi 7290 is manufactured by Intel. It was released in 2015-01-01. It is based on the Knights Landing (2016) architecture. It features 72 cores and 288 threads. Base frequency is 1.5 GHz, with boost up to 1.7 GHz. L3 cache: 0 kB (total). L2 cache: 512 kB (per core). Built on 14 nm process technology. Socket: LGA3647. Thermal design power (TDP): 245 Watt. Memory support: DDR4. Passmark benchmark score: 17,839 points. Launch price was $800.
Processing Power
The Core i7-13700K packs 16 cores / 24 threads, while the Xeon Phi 7290 offers 72 cores / 288 threads — the Xeon Phi 7290 has 56 more cores. Boost clocks reach 5.4 GHz on the Core i7-13700K versus 1.7 GHz on the Xeon Phi 7290 — a 104.2% clock advantage for the Core i7-13700K (base: 3.4 GHz vs 1.5 GHz). The Core i7-13700K uses the Raptor Lake, Raptor Cove, Gracemont (2022) architecture (Intel 7 nm), while the Xeon Phi 7290 uses Knights Landing (2016) (14 nm). In PassMark, the Core i7-13700K scores 45,784 against the Xeon Phi 7290's 17,839 — a 87.8% lead for the Core i7-13700K. L3 cache: 30 MB (total) on the Core i7-13700K vs 0 kB (total) on the Xeon Phi 7290.
